Compare all specifications:
1957 Chevrolet Corvette | 2001 Toyota MR2 | |
Make | Chevrolet | Toyota |
Model | Corvette | MR2 |
Year Released | 1957 | 2001 |
Body Type | Convertible |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Middle |
Engine Size | 4638 cc | 1799 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 230 HP | 140 HP |
Engine RPM | 4800 RPM | 3400 RPM |
Torque | 407 Nm | 170 Nm |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1376 kg | 1610 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4520 mm | 3890 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1860 mm | 1700 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1310 mm | 1250 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2600 mm | 2470 mm |
